Finding GCD of 30, 314, 919, 405 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 30, 314, 919, 405

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 30 is 2 x 3 x 5

Prime Factorization of 314 is 2 x 157

Prime Factorization of 919 is 919

Prime Factorization of 405 is 3 x 3 x 3 x 3 x 5

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1

Finding GCD of 30, 314, 919, 405 using LCM Formula

Step1:

Let's calculate the GCD of first two numbers

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(30, 314) = 4710

GCD(30, 314) = ( 30 x 314 ) / 4710

GCD(30, 314) = 9420 / 4710

GCD(30, 314) = 2


Step2:

Here we consider the GCD from the above i.e. 2 as first number and the next as 919

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(2, 919) = 1838

GCD(2, 919) = ( 2 x 919 ) / 1838

GCD(2, 919) = 1838 / 1838

GCD(2, 919) = 1


Step3:

Here we consider the GCD from the above i.e. 1 as first number and the next as 405

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(1, 405) = 405

GCD(1, 405) = ( 1 x 405 ) / 405

GCD(1, 405) = 405 / 405

GCD(1, 405) = 1

GCD of 30, 314, 919, 405 is 1
